Resources

Top Elasticsearch Alternatives and Competitors in 2024

September 30, 2024 by OpenObserve Team
elasticsearch competitors

Elasticsearch has long been the go-to solution for developers and engineering teams seeking fast, reliable search capabilities. But it’s not without its challenges—configuration complexity, rising costs, and basic analytics limitations have left many teams searching for alternatives. Whether you're facing scalability concerns or simply need more flexibility, exploring Elasticsearch competitors could lead you to the right solution for your specific needs.

In this guide, we’ll break down the top Elasticsearch competitors that offer advanced search features, improved performance, and more affordable scalability options. From AI-powered search engines to open-source alternatives, we’ll cover the strengths of each tool so that you can make an informed decision on the best fit for your project.

Let’s start by understanding why switching from Elasticsearch might be worth considering.

Why Consider Elasticsearch Alternatives?

Elasticsearch has established itself as a powerful search and analytics engine, but it’s not without its hurdles. Many teams struggle with configuration complexity, steep personalisation costs, and limited out-of-the-box analytics. 

If you’ve hit a wall with Elasticsearch, you're not alone—there are several Elasticsearch competitors that can simplify your workflow, reduce costs, and offer advanced features.

Challenges with Elasticsearch

  1. Configuration Complexity: Setting up and managing Elasticsearch can be time-consuming. For many teams, the learning curve is steep, requiring constant tuning and maintenance. This can be especially difficult for smaller teams or those with limited resources.
    OpenObserve Solution: If you find Elasticsearch’s configuration and operational costs burdensome, OpenObserve (O2) provides a more streamlined solution. O2’s simplified deployment, along with lower storage and operational costs, makes it ideal for teams managing large-scale logs and metrics. With a fast setup and minimal resource usage, O2 helps you focus on data without getting bogged down by technical complexity.
  2. Personalisation Costs: For businesses looking to personalise their search or analytics capabilities, Elasticsearch can quickly become expensive. Adding advanced features like AI-powered search or custom analytics often means more costs, whether through third-party plugins or expanded infrastructure.
  3. Basic Analytics: While Elasticsearch excels in search, its native analytics are somewhat limited. If you need deeper insights or advanced dashboards, you may need external tools, which can add to the complexity and cost.

Benefits of Exploring Alternatives

Switching to an Elasticsearch competitor can offer several advantages, particularly in terms of performance, scalability, and customizability.

  1. Performance: Many Elasticsearch alternatives focus on reducing query times and optimising search performance, even with large datasets. This is crucial for businesses that rely on real-time search capabilities to serve their users efficiently.
  2. Scalability: As your data grows, Elasticsearch's costs and complexity can skyrocket. Alternatives often offer better scalability options, allowing you to handle large-scale environments without excessive infrastructure or maintenance costs.
    OpenObserve (O2) Advantage: OpenObserve stands out as a highly scalable and performance-focused platform, particularly for teams handling large datasets. O2 offers an affordable and scalable way to ingest, search, and manage logs, metrics, and traces. Its customisable approach, combined with built-in analytics and visualisation, makes it a robust alternative for advanced data management.
  3. Customizability and Advanced Features: Some Elasticsearch alternatives offer more out-of-the-box customizability and features like typo tolerance, AI-powered search, or specialised dashboards. These alternatives often provide the flexibility to tailor search and analytics tools to meet your specific business needs.

Exploring Elasticsearch competitors can open up new opportunities for improving your system’s performance, scalability, and overall flexibility.

Now, let's dive into some of the top alternatives to help you find the right fit for your needs.

Know more about Migration from Elasticsearch

Top Elasticsearch Alternatives

OpenObserve

If you’re looking for an all-in-one platform to handle logs, metrics, and traces with minimal complexity and costs, OpenObserve deserves your attention. While many teams turn to Elasticsearch for search and analytics, OpenObserve takes it a step further by offering a simplified, scalable, and cost-effective solution that handles observability and search across large datasets.

What Makes OpenObserve Stand Out?

OoenObserve isn’t just another name among Elasticsearch competitors. It’s a comprehensive platform designed for those who need to manage large-scale logs, metrics, and traces without the high costs and heavy configuration burden typically associated with Elasticsearch. Built for ease of use and rapid deployment, OpenObserve is ideal for teams looking to reduce their operational overhead without sacrificing functionality.

Whether you’re a small team needing better log management or an enterprise with complex data streams, OpenObserve’s architecture is designed to scale efficiently while keeping storage costs down—up to 140x cheaper than traditional solutions.

Key Features of OpenObserve

  1. Unified Observability Platform: OpenObserve allows you to handle logs, metrics, and traces all in one place, eliminating the need for multiple tools. This unified approach simplifies data analysis and troubleshooting, making it easier to keep an eye on your entire system.
  2. Low-Cost, High-Performance Storage: OpenObserve’s architecture is built for cost efficiency. With up to 140x lower storage costs than other solutions, it enables teams to manage and search through large datasets without breaking the bank.
  3. Fast Search and Real-Time Analysis: OpenObserve’s fast indexing and search capabilities ensure you can quickly access and analyse your data. Whether you're querying logs or tracking metrics, OpenObserve delivers results in real time, making it a robust solution for large-scale environments.
  4. Custom Dashboards and Analytics: Like Elasticsearch's Kibana, OpenObserve offers built-in dashboards for real-time visualisation of logs, metrics, and traces. These customisable dashboards give you a clear view of your data, empowering your team to make informed decisions.
  5. Easy Setup and Minimal Configuration: One of the standout features of OpenObserve is its ease of setup. Teams can get started quickly without spending days configuring complex infrastructure, unlike with Elasticsearch. This allows you to focus on using your data, not managing it.

Pricing Plans

OpenObserve offers flexible pricing to suit teams of all sizes, making it a competitive alternative to Elasticsearch:

  • Developer: $0 per month—This is ideal for small teams or those just getting started. You can explore OpenObserve's full feature set without any financial commitment.
  • Pro: $19 per month – Suitable for growing teams that need advanced features and more robust data management capabilities.
  • Business: $199 per month—This plan is Best for larger organizations requiring high performance, scalability, and dedicated support.
  • Enterprise: Custom pricing—This plan offers custom-tailored solutions for enterprises with unique needs. More details are available here.

Explore OpenObserve for a powerful, scalable alternative to Elasticsearch - Get Started for Free

Algolia

As one of the top Elasticsearch competitors, Algolia is well-known for its powerful AI-driven search capabilities, specifically tailored for B2B and B2C e-commerce platforms. Algolia’s plug-and-play platform allows you to enhance your search functionalities with minimal setup, offering a flexible solution that grows with your business.

Key Features of Algolia

  1. AI Adaptive Learning: Algolia’s NeuralSearch adapts to user behavior, continuously improving search results.
  2. E-commerce Focus: Designed for both B2B and B2C solutions, Algolia enhances the search experience for e-commerce platforms.
  3. A/B Testing for Web Traffic: Algolia includes tools to test and optimise search performance, helping boost web traffic and conversion rates.
  4. Plug-and-Play Platform: With an easy setup process, Algolia quickly integrates into your existing systems, providing robust search functionality without heavy configuration.

Pricing Plans

  • Build: Start for free – no card required
  • Grow: Free/pay-as-you-go
  • Premium: Annual plan
  • Elevate: Annual plan

Typesense

Typesense stands out among Elasticsearch competitors with its focus on delivering fast, typo-tolerant search results. Designed for developers looking for an open-source search engine, Typesense simplifies the search experience with features like geo-search and dynamic sorting.

Key Features of Typesense

  1. Typo Tolerance: Automatically corrects typos in search queries to deliver more accurate results.
  2. Geo-Search and Dynamic Sorting: Offers real-time search sorting based on location and other dynamic parameters.
  3. API Libraries and Plugins: Comes with extensive libraries and plugins for easy integration across platforms.

Pricing Plans

  • Cluster: $0.03 per hour (approximately $21.60 per month)
  • Bandwidth Out: $0.11 per GB

Meilisearch

Meilisearch is another strong Elasticsearch competitor known for its speed and simplicity. With response times as fast as 50 milliseconds, it’s ideal for teams needing efficient full-text search across various use cases. Meilisearch’s automatic language detection adds an extra layer of flexibility for global applications.

Key Features of Meilisearch

  1. Fast Search Results: Delivers search results in just 50 milliseconds, ensuring a smooth user experience.
  2. Full-Text Search: Supports diverse use cases with powerful full-text search capabilities.
  3. Automatic Language Detection: Seamlessly handles multilingual content by detecting languages automatically.

Pricing Plans

  • Build: Starting at $30 per month
  • Pro: Starting at $300 per month
  • Custom: Custom Quote

Solr (Apache Solr)

Solr is a well-established Elasticsearch competitor, offering an open-source search platform with a highly customizable plugin architecture. Known for its powerful full-text search capabilities and near real-time indexing, Solr supports multiple programming languages, making it a versatile choice for developers.

Key Features of Solr

  1. Open-Source Plugin Architecture: Allows for extensive customization through plugins to fit various use cases.
  2. Full-Text Search and Near Real-Time Indexing: Delivers fast and accurate search results with real-time updates.
  3. Supports Multiple Programming Languages: Offers integration with a wide range of programming languages, ensuring flexibility for different development environments.

Pricing Plan

  • Free: Completely open-source

Conclusion

Exploring Elasticsearch competitors can lead to better performance, lower costs, and more advanced features tailored to your specific use case. Among the top alternatives, OpenObserve offers a unified platform for managing logs, metrics, and traces—all with minimal configuration and significantly lower storage costs.

O2 simplifies data management with real-time analytics, fast search capabilities, and built-in dashboards for a seamless experience. Whether you're handling large-scale data or looking for a cost-effective solution, OpenObserve delivers everything you need.

Ready to get started? Sign Up, Visit the Website, or Explore on GitHub today!

Author:

authorImage

The OpenObserve Team comprises dedicated professionals committed to revolutionizing system observability through their innovative platform, OpenObserve. Dedicated to streamlining data observation and system monitoring, offering high performance and cost-effective solutions for diverse use cases.

OpenObserve Inc. © 2024